What Is a Stablecoin?

Before diving into stablecoin analysis basics, it’s important to clearly define what a stablecoin is. In simple terms, a stablecoin is a type of cryptocurrency designed to maintain a stable value by being pegged to an underlying asset, such as the US dollar, euro, gold, or a basket of assets. This stability makes stablecoins useful for transactions, remittances, and as a store of value within the crypto ecosystem.
Stablecoins come in various types:
– Fiat-collateralized stablecoins: Backed 1:1 by a reserve of fiat currency held in a bank (e.g., USDT, USDC).
– Crypto-collateralized stablecoins: Backed by other cryptocurrencies, usually over-collateralized to absorb volatility (e.g., DAI).
– Algorithmic stablecoins: Use algorithms and smart contracts to control the stablecoin supply and keep its price stable without collateral backing (e.g., TerraUSD before its collapse).
Stablecoin Analysis Basics: Key Factors to Evaluate
Understanding stablecoin analysis basics means looking at several aspects that determine a stablecoin’s reliability and sustainability.
1. Collateral and Reserves
A critical part of stablecoin analysis involves examining the nature and transparency of its collateral. Fiat-backed stablecoins typically claim that each token is redeemable for one unit of the pegged currency. However, it’s essential to verify whether the issuer transparently holds sufficient reserves and if there are regular audits to confirm this.
Crypto-collateralized stablecoins rely on locking cryptocurrencies as collateral. Since these assets can be volatile, these stablecoins maintain an over-collateralization ratio — more collateral than stablecoins issued — to protect against price fluctuations.
2. Mechanism of Stability
How a stablecoin maintains its peg tells a lot about its risk profile. Fiat-backed coins tend to be straightforward since they rely on reserves. In contrast, algorithmic stablecoins use economic incentives and automated protocols. An algorithmic approach involves mechanisms for expanding or contracting supply based on price dynamics, but these can be prone to failure during market stress, as seen in recent historic crashes.
3. Transparency and Regulation
Stablecoin analysis explained would be incomplete without addressing governance and regulatory scrutiny. Transparency in operations, including reserve holdings, redemption policies, and audit frequency, signals trustworthiness. Additionally, regulatory compliance is becoming increasingly important as regulators worldwide tighten controls on stablecoins due to their systemic importance.
Advanced Stablecoin Analysis: Going Beyond the Basics
Once you understand stablecoin analysis basics, it’s time to explore factors that impact long-term viability and investment potential.
1. Liquidity and Adoption
A stablecoin’s success relies heavily on liquidity and broad adoption. High liquidity ensures minimal slippage when exchanging stablecoins for other assets, which is vital for users and traders. Moreover, integration with exchanges, DeFi protocols, and payment systems signals growing trust and utility.
2. Smart Contract Risks and Security
For stablecoins operating on blockchain protocols, the robustness of their smart contracts is paramount. Vulnerabilities in code can lead to hacks or exploits, jeopardizing the peg and users’ funds. Audits by reputable security firms and active developer communities add layers of protection.
3. Economic and Market Risks
Even the most stablecoins aren’t immune to broader economic risks. For example, fiat-backed stablecoins depend on the stability and policies of the underlying fiat currency. Algorithmic stablecoins face risks related to their incentive mechanisms breaking down under sudden market shocks. Evaluating risk scenarios, such as bank failures or regulatory crackdowns, is part of comprehensive stablecoin analysis.
4. Transparency in Reserve Management
Beyond just having reserves, how a stablecoin holder manages those reserves matters. Are the reserves liquid? Are they invested in safe assets or higher-yield riskier instruments? Reserve diversification and prudent risk management underpin the long-term stability of a coin.
